How to Interpret This Report
What Red Flags Mean
Red flags are potential warning signs identified by AI analysis of IRS 990 filings. They may indicate issues like declining revenue, high executive pay relative to program spending, lack of transparency, or governance concerns. A single red flag does not necessarily mean an organization is untrustworthy, but multiple flags warrant further investigation before donating.
What Mission Score Measures
The Mission Score (0-100) evaluates how effectively a nonprofit fulfills its stated purpose. It combines multiple factors: program spending efficiency (how much goes to programs vs. overhead), financial health and sustainability, governance quality, transparency in reporting, and consistency of operations over time. A score of 70+ indicates strong alignment with the organization’s mission.

AI Transparency Report
Nysarc Inc demonstrates consistent financial operations, with revenues generally tracking expenses closely over the past decade. For instance, in 2023, the organization reported revenues of $39,016,624 against expenses of $40,029,961, indicating a slight deficit. This trend of near break-even operations is common for many non-profits, suggesting that funds are being actively deployed towards their mission rather than accumulating large surpluses. The organization's assets have shown steady growth, from $15,152,279 in 2014 to $17,920,724 in 2023, providing a stable financial base.
Spending efficiency appears to be a strong point, as indicated by the consistent deployment of nearly all revenue towards expenses. While specific program, administrative, and fundraising breakdowns are not provided in the summary data, the overall expenditure patterns suggest a focus on operational delivery. The consistent reporting of 0% officer compensation across all filings is a significant indicator of transparency and a commitment to directing funds towards the organization's mission rather than executive enrichment. This practice enhances public trust and suggests a volunteer or very low-paid leadership structure, or that compensation is reported under other categories not specified in the 'Officer Comp' field.
Overall, Nysarc Inc appears to be a financially stable and transparent organization. Its consistent revenue and expense patterns, coupled with growing assets and zero reported officer compensation, paint a picture of a well-managed entity focused on its mission. The slight deficits in some years are not alarming given the overall financial health and asset growth, suggesting strategic deployment of resources.
